Aston Villa survive shock defeat

Aston Villa snuck through to the next round of the UEFA Europa League last night, despite suffering a shock 2-1 defeat to FK Zilina at Villa Park.

Zilina surprised their hosts by surging to a 2-0 lead in the match, with Vladimir Leitner and Peter Styvar scoring for their club. Villa pulled a goal back as Nathan Delfouneso scored on debut for his club, however the home side were unable to find the equaliser.

The result left Aston Villa depending on favourable results in other Group F matches, and Hamburg duly obliged with a 2-0 defeat of Slavia. The result allowed Villa to hang on to second place in Group F and cruise through to the next round of the UEFA Europa League.

“This was an opportunity for some of the players in our squad to play and I still hoped we could win the game,” Villa manager Martin O’Neill said of his decision to rotate the players in his squad. “This was our idea of rotation.”
